Clea by Yves Rocher and Venice by Yves Rocher share notable similarities with a 77% similarity score. While they have distinct identities, fragrance enthusiasts who enjoy one may find the other appealing due to their overlapping scent profiles.
Both Clea and Venice share Woody, Powdery, Warm Spicy accords. Clea features prominent Woody, White Floral, Fresh notes, while Venice is characterized by Woody, Powdery, Warm Spicy accords.
These two fragrances share 7 common notes including Amber, Jasmine, Patchouli, Rose, Sandalwood. Clea uniquely features Aldehydes, Gardenia, Lily-of-the-Valley, while Venice distinctively includes Benzoin, Bergamot, Carnation.
